Output dd1d632e1dd7c34d508dceccf2dcc6c8ebcd490c7954bbba90fa3ee75f78a1b4:8

value
2186623063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e827c136774bb2e902b37042e7586fcb96aba38 OP_EQUAL
address
MDbgSZHtpmFemuX8ZDcBQPepnhmnYX7uJs
transaction
dd1d632e1dd7c34d508dceccf2dcc6c8ebcd490c7954bbba90fa3ee75f78a1b4
spent
true